The Scribe is a 1966 comedy short from the Construction Safety Association of Ontario. This film features Buster Keaton, showcasing his unique comedic style while promoting construction site safety.
The Scribe was produced as part of a safety initiative in Canada, making it somewhat of a niche collectible. Given Keaton's legendary status, it generates a bit of interest among enthusiasts, especially those who focus on his later works. Formats are limited, with few known copies circulating, which adds to its appeal. Though not a mainstream title, it's a fascinating artifact that speaks to both Keaton's career and the era's approach to safety in construction.

The Scribe is a comedy short film.
The film was produced by the Construction Safety Association of Ontario.
The top cast includes Buster Keaton, Jack Creley, and Cec Linder.
The Scribe was released in 1966.
